Consistency is another pillar of success highlighted in the series. The episode argues against the "cramming culture" that is so prevalent in universities. Instead, it advocates for a steady, daily study routine. Even two hours of focused, distraction-free study every day can be more effective than a twelve-hour marathon session once a week.
